challenging dark sad med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Yes
Diverse cast of characters: Yes
Flaws of characters a main focus: Yes
emotional sad medium-paced
Plot or Character Driven: Character
Strong character development: Complicated
Loveable characters: Complicated
Diverse cast of characters: Yes

Too many phrases is too many languages with no translations. Storyline was difficult to follow. 
informative reflective medium-paced
Plot or Character Driven: Plot
Strong character development: Yes
Loveable characters: No
Diverse cast of characters: Yes
Flaws of characters a main focus: Complicated
adventurous challenging emotional medium-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Yes
Diverse cast of characters: Yes
Flaws of characters a main focus: Yes
emotional reflective sad slow-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Yes
Diverse cast of characters: Yes
Flaws of characters a main focus: Complicated

 The World and All That it Holds is an epic love story that spans most of the first half of the twentieth century, thousands of kilometres - mostly on foot - from Sarajevo to Shanghai, via Bolshevik Russia, Tashkent and the Taklamakan Desert. It’s a story, both tender and tragic, which unfolds against the backdrop of World War I and the Sino-Japanese war. At it’s heart are two Bosnian men, Pinto and Osman, one Jewish the other Muslim, and Rahela, a beloved daughter. It’s a story which focuses a lot on migration, on the refugee experience, and the realities of being a stateless person. It includes espionage and opium addiction. It’s not the easiest of reads with a changing cast of characters, subtle changes of perspective, the looping of time, and the inclusion of multiple languages. It’s poignant, haunting, and beautifully written. It has much to say about humanity. It may not be perfect but I loved it. 

Expand filter menu Content Warnings
adventurous challenging dark emotional hopeful reflective sad
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Yes
Diverse cast of characters: Yes
Flaws of characters a main focus: No
adventurous challenging dark emotional mysterious reflective sad tense slow-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: No
Flaws of characters a main focus: Yes
challenging dark reflective slow-paced
Plot or Character Driven: A mix
Strong character development: Yes
Loveable characters: Complicated
Diverse cast of characters: Yes
Flaws of characters a main focus: Yes
medium-paced